For that reason, we're beyond stoked that the newest member of our motley crew of noisemakers, Simon Dobson, has been a part of Jon's mind-warping BBC Prom at the Albert Hall.

Simon arranged the face-melting orchestral music for two of Hopkins' tracks, Collider and Singularity and we heartily recommend checking them out on the BBC iPlayer. Ticketmaster described the interpretation of Singularity as 'outstanding and impactful… not an obvious choice for reinterpretation… it's sheer scale was awe-inspiring' and MusicOMH described Collider as having 'all the drama in one piece… standing stark amongst a set that majors otherwise on subtlety, reflection and quietude.'
